T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ping trees to promote their health, safety, and aesthetic appeal. Skilled contractors assess the condition of each tree, removing dead, damaged, or diseased branches that could pose risks or hinder growth. Proper pruning also helps improve airflow and sunlight penetration, which supports the overall vitality of the tree. Regular pruning can prevent potential problems before they become serious, ensuring the trees remain strong and attractive for years to come.
Many issues can be addressed through professional pruning, including overgrown branches that interfere with power lines or structures, and branches that are at risk of falling during storms. Overgrown trees can also block views, damage rooftops, or create hazards for pedestrians and vehicles. Additionally, pruning can help correct uneven growth, promote fruit production in ornamental or fruit-bearing trees, and reduce the likelihood of pest infestations by removing affected areas. The overview below groups typical Tree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Howell, MI.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Tree Pruning - Many local contractors charge between $250 and $600 for routine pruning of small to medium-sized trees. These jobs typically involve shaping or removing dead branches and are common for residential properties. Costs can vary based on tree size and accessibility.
Moderate Tree Trimming - Projects involving larger trees or more extensive trimming generally fall in the $600 to $1,200 range. Many routine maintenance jobs land in this band, though more complex projects may push higher depending on the scope and tree height.
Large or Hazardous Tree Pruning - For large, mature trees requiring specialized equipment or safety measures, costs often range from $1,200 to $3,000. These projects are less frequent but necessary for safety or health reasons, especially in urban or suburban settings.
Full Tree Removal and Replacement - Complete removal, including stump grinding and potential replacement, can cost $3,000 to $5,000 or more for complex or large-scale projects. Many local service providers handle these jobs, which tend to be less common but more involved in scope and cost.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.
